Storyline
Plot Summary |
Sammo Law (Sammo Kam-Bo Hung), a top flight cop and hand to hand combat instructor from Shanghai, China comes to Los Angeles to search for a crime boss and female undercover cop Chen Pei Pei (Kelly Hu), with whom his department lost contact. Once there, his temporary mission is turned into an on-going exchange position, and he is partnered with a pair of cops. As they battle the criminal elements of the city, his skill in martial arts proves to be a big help.
Written by Kenneth Chisholm |

Did You Know?
Trivia | Jackie Chan, a long-time friend of Sammo Kam-Bo Hung, appeared briefly as a background extra in an early episode. See more » |
Goofs | When pistols are fired there are no movement of the weapons slides. See more » |
Movie Connections | Featured in Target Presents CBS Sneak Peek (1998). See more » |
Crazy Credits | Bloopers play before each episode's closing credits. See more » |
